APPLICANT: 122 East Third St. Papillion, NE 68046 CITY OF PAPILLION PLANNING COMMISSION STAFF REPORT MAY 31, 2017 AGENDA REVISE ZONING MAP 2017 ANNEXATION NO. 2 MISC-17-0005 B. REQUESTED ACTION: Approval of Ordinance #1777 to revise the Zoning Map to reflect 2017 Annexation No. 2. II. ANALYSIS AND DEVELOPMENT ALTERNATIVES A. STAFF COMMENTS: 1. Ordinance #1777 will change the official zoning map of the City of Papillion in accordance with Section 205-32 of the Papillion Municipal Code, which allows the City to adopt a zoning map and to apply existing or future zoning regulations, property use regulations, building ordinances, electrical ordinances, plumbing ordinances, and all other regulatory ordinances of the pursuant to Neb. Rev. Stat. Section 16-901 and to provide for an effective date thereof. 2. The Official Zoning Map is being amended to show the 2017 Annexation No. 2 tracts within city limits. The 2017 Annexation No. 2 tracts are already located within the City s extraterritorial zoning jurisdiction. No conversion of the area s zoning districts is required. 3. Tract B is currently under construction for multi-family housing units known as Bellino Ninety Six. No other building permit applications are pending in Annexation Tracts A & C at this time. III. IV. RECOMMENDATION The Planning Department recommends approval of Ordinance #1777 (MISC-17-0005) based on consistency with 205-32 of the Zoning Regulations. ORDINANCE NO. 1777 AN ORDINANCE TO CHANGE THE OFFICIAL ZONING MAP OF THE CITY OF PAPILLION IN ACCORDANCE WITH SECTION 205-32 OF THE PAPILLION MUNICIPAL CODE TO INCLUDE PARCELS AND AREAS ANNEXED INTO THE CORPORATE LIMITS OF THE CITY BY ORDINANCE NO. 1776, AND TO PROVIDE F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E THEREOF. WHEREAS, Neb. Rev. Stat. 16-905 provides that the City may, by ordinance, designate its jurisdiction over territory outside of the corporate limits of the City under Neb. Rev. Stat. 16-901 or 16-902 by reference to an official zoning map; and WHEREAS, pursuant to 205-32 of the Papillion Municipal Code, the adopted a zoning map depicting boundaries of zoning districts established by the City, which map, together with legends, references, symbols, boundaries, and other information, is prominently displayed in the City Council chambers. WHEREAS, Neb. Rev. Stat. 16-902 allows the to designate, by ordinance, the portion of the territory located within two miles of the corporate limits of the City and outside of any other organized city or village within which the will exercise the powers and duties granted by 16-902 to 16-904 of the Nebraska Revised Statutes. TH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ED by the Mayor and City Council of the City of Papillion, Nebraska, as follows: Section 1: Zoning Map Amendment. That the zoning map which is prominently displayed in the City Council chambers pursuant to 205-32 of the Papillion Municipal Code should be and is hereby amended to include those parcels and areas annexed into the corporate limits of the City by Ordinance No. 1776, otherwise known as 2017 Annexation No. 2. Section 2: Corporate Limits. That attached hereto and incorporated herein by this reference is a graphic depiction of the corporate limits before the adoption of Ordinance No. 1776, attached as Exhibit A, and a graphic depiction of the corporate limits after the adoption of Ordinance No. 1776, attached as Exhibit B. Section 3. Effective Date and Publication. This Ordinance shall be in full force and effect fifteen (15) days after its passage. The City Clerk is directed to effectuate the publishing of this Ordinance for at least one (1) week in a newspaper in general circulation within the City of Papillion, which publication must take place within fifteen days after the passage of the Ordinance by the City Council.
